ホームページ >ウェブフロントエンド >jsチュートリアル >開発用 Chrome で同一オリジン ポリシーを無効にするにはどうすればよいですか?

開発用 Chrome で同一オリジン ポリシーを無効にするにはどうすればよいですか?

Susan Sarandon
Susan Sarandonオリジナル
2024-12-23 07:22:14833ブラウズ

How Can I Disable the Same-Origin Policy in Chrome for Development?

Chrome での同一生成元ポリシーの無効化

異なる生成元からのリソースへのアクセスを制限することは、Web セキュリティにとって不可欠です。ただし、場合によっては、開発者は、クロスオリジン相互作用を開発またはデバッグするために、同一オリジン ポリシーを無効にする必要があります。この記事では、Google の Chrome ブラウザで同一生成元ポリシーを無効にする方法について説明します。

解決策: --disable-web-security 引数を使用する

Chrome には、同一生成元ポリシーを含むすべての Web セキュリティ制限を無効にするコマンドライン引数 --disable-web-security が用意されています。この引数を使用するには、次の手順に従います:

  1. Chrome を閉じる。すべての Chrome プロセスが完全に終了していることを確認します。
  2. --disable-web-security 引数を使用して Chrome を再起動します。ターミナルで次のコマンドを実行します:
chromium-browser --disable-web-security --user-data-dir="[some directory here]"
  1. セキュリティ警告を無視する。 Chrome を起動すると、サポートされていないコマンド ラインを使用しているという警告が表示されます。 [無視] をクリックして続行します。

注: --user-data-dir 引数はオプションであり、ユーザー データ用に別のディレクトリを指定するために使用できます (例:ブラウザ履歴、Cookie)。

追加注:

  • ユーザー データ ディレクトリ: ブラウザのユーザー データの破損を避けるため、 --disable-web を使用する場合は別のユーザー データ ディレクトリを使用することをお勧めします。 -security 引数。
  • セキュリティへの影響: 同一生成元ポリシーの無効化ブラウザのセキュリティを侵害します。この機能は、隔離されたネットワークでのテストと開発の目的でのみ使用してください。

以上が開発用 Chrome で同一オリジン ポリシーを無効にするにはどうすればよいです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。